About this listen
Hunny, where is Princess Paua?! 👑
A year after the battle that changed everything, the Kingdom of Ronzio is thriving…but its fearless architect is nowhere to be found.
Summoned by an urgent 🌈 CODE RAINBOW 🌈 distress call, you embark on a search that leads you through enchanted forests, hidden passageways, and straight into the depths of a royal mystery.
Princess Paua, the mastermind behind the reunification, has vanished—leaving behind a swirling storm of questions, an unfinished play, and a Kingdom waiting for its next chapter. But when you find her, she’s not lost at all…she’s hiding. And the real question isn’t just where Paua is—it’s why she doesn’t want to be found.
Join the quest, follow the clues, and uncover the truth in this epic two-part season finale. 🧐
